Alcohol and drug rehabilitation isn't only about becoming abstinent, and if this is the case at any given drug and alcohol treatment program in Smithland it is a very short-sighted goal. Detoxing and getting through withdrawal is of course a challenge, and having accomplished this an individual may think that they are going to remain drug-free and go back to their daily lives. But as a result, many individuals set themselves up to fail by not resolving the underlying and often deep layers of issues that should be addressed for them to have the wherewithal and ability to remain drug-free and become the individual they would like to be.
So drug treatment in Smithland, Iowa should be a very comprehensive process, which not just offers safe and helpful detox solutions, but also strives to help someone becoming rehabilitated in any other way that can make it possible for them to have the confidence to remain drug free but in addition have a higher quality of life. These types of programs in many cases are more extensive than simply an outpatient facility or a therapy group. Inpatient and residential drugs and alcohol detox centers in Smithland, Iowa which offer a 90-120 stay, and supply a myriad of rehabilitation services which strive to help somebody resolve the real causes of their substance abuse are the most ideal and enjoy the highest success rates.
